A compilation of components designed for brewing beer from base ingredients, specifically malted barley and other grains, constitutes a comprehensive set for the home brewing process. This collection typically includes milled grains, hops, yeast, and any specialty ingredients necessary for a specific beer recipe. An example would be a collection containing pale malt, Cascade hops, and American ale yeast intended for crafting a classic American Pale Ale.

The significance of using a complete collection of ingredients lies in the control it affords the brewer over the final product. It facilitates the creation of beers with distinct flavor profiles and allows for adjustments to recipes based on individual preferences. Historically, brewing from raw materials was the standard practice, and these collections represent a continuation of this tradition, enabling enthusiasts to recreate authentic and complex beer styles in a home environment.

A device used to transfer beer from one vessel to another during the home brewing process, enabling movement from a fermentation vessel to a bottling bucket or keg. Functionally, it prevents the introduction of oxygen or disturbance of sediment that could negatively impact the final product’s clarity and flavor.

The implementation of this tool offers several advantages. It minimizes oxidation, a common problem leading to stale flavors. The gentle transfer also reduces sediment pickup, leading to clearer beer. Historically, siphoning was the primary method, but this technology offers greater control and reduces the risk of contamination.
